It's easy to change the battery on your Nissan key fob. You can buy a new battery at a local store or check your owner's manual for the model you have. The majority of models utilize a CR2032 3V battery, which can be purchased in multipacks for less than $5 USD. If you're looking to replace the battery, flip the Nissan key fob, then press the small latch release. It may be necessary to remove the hidden key in order to pry the two halves apart. If so, be sure to note the position of the battery in order to replace it.
Once you have the new battery installed then flip the fob upside down and push the key that was hidden back into the lock. You will hear a sound and see the light on the lock button flash. If not it, the key fob might not be programmed for your vehicle. Visit the Nissan dealer or a mechanic to get the key fob reprogrammed to your vehicle or try again with the new battery in place.
You can still start your Nissan using the dead key fob, even in the event that you aren't near a Nissan dealer. If the car has an ignition port, you can insert the fob in it and tap on the clutch or brake when you press the START/STOP button. If your Nissan doesn't have a key port you must press the brake and clutch together while pressing the key fob against it to begin the car.

Battery
Nissan's Intelligent Key system, which was launched in 2003 and is shared by Infiniti it allows drivers to lock their doors and start the engine without touching the keys. These key fobs have an embedded transponder chip that transmits a unique code to the vehicle whenever it is activated by pressing one of the buttons on the fob. The computer in the car's onboard computers interpret the code and interpret it as an authentic entry. The Nissan key fob also has a panic switch that can be used to alert the vehicle's occupants in an emergency.
Nissan key fobs, while durable, will eventually require their batteries to be replaced. The battery powers the proximity sensor on the key fob. It transmits a signal to your car's computer. The Nissan key fob battery won't be able to unlock or open the doors, start up the engine, or trigger the panic alarm in the event that the battery dies.
It is not as hard as it appears to change the battery in your Nissan key fob. The Nissan owner's manual should contain instructions on how to complete this. If they have any concerns, they must contact their local dealership for assistance.
The first step to change the battery is to take the mechanical key from the Nissan key fob. On the bottom of the key fob from Nissan there is a small sliding mechanism. Move the slide and pull it to remove the mechanical key. The next step is to take an appropriate screwdriver and pull the two halves of the key fob. Once the key fob has been separated, drivers must locate the battery that was used. Replace it with a like-looking new one.
When the Nissan key fob's battery is replaced, motorists should test it to ensure that it works correctly. They should also ensure that the new Nissan key fob has been properly programmed so that it will work with their vehicles.
